Classless Inter-Domain Routing (CIDR)<br />

● Problem:<br />

● Static categorization of IP addresses - how to use the very small class C<br />

networks efficiently?<br />

● Remedy: Classless Inter-Domain Routing (CIDR)<br />

● Weakening of the rigid categorization by replacing the static classes by network<br />

prefixes of variable length<br />

● Form of an IP address: a.b.c.d/n<br />

● The first n bits are the network identification<br />

● The remaining (32 – n) bits are the host identification<br />

● Example: 147.250.3/17<br />

● The first 17 bits are network ID<br />

and<br />

the remaining 15 bits are host ID<br />

10010011.11111010.00000011.00000000<br />

<strong>Network</strong> ID Host ID<br />

● Used together with routing: Backbone router, e.g., on transatlantic links only<br />

considers the first n bits; thus small routing tables, little cost of routing decision<br />
